On Friday the 13th of May, the Vulkan Arena in Oslo, Norway, will host a very special memorial concert, entitled DEATH IS COMPLETE. This night will honour the work and life of the late URGEHAL frontman TRONDR NEFAS and his departure from this life on the 13th of May 2012.
The concert will feature the unholy trinity of TRONDR NEFAS’ bands, URGEHAL, BEASTCRAFT and ENDEZZMA, who will share the stage for the first, and last, time.
The guest vocalists who will be performing with URGEHAL on this night will be none other than:
HOEST from TAAKE
NAG from TSJUDER
NATTEFROST from CARPATHIAN FOREST
NIKLAS KVARFORTH from SHINING
SORATH from BEASTCRAFT
MANNEVOND from KOLDBRANN
M SHAX from ENDEZZMA

When KRAKOW released their 2015 album “amaran” on Dark Essence Records, fans of the band were given an insight into the calmer side of the band. With its dream-like soundscapes interspersed with harsher, more sinister atmospheres and an experimental, drone feel, certain tracks on the album were always going to lend themselves to visualization. It is one of these tracks – the album opener “luminauts” – that KRAKOW have chosen to make into a lyric video. The result is an extraordinary blend of music and visuals that are combined to create a piece of art that exudes mystery and, it has to be said, has a quasi-mystical feel. The video is streaming exclusively on Noisey and can be seen at http://noisey.vice.com/blog/krakow-luminauts-video
Talking about the video, the band had this to say: “The lyric video for ‘luminauts’ was an initiative by Polish video artist MARCIN HALERZ from Red Pig Productions (HATE, VOODOO GODS, SARATAN, DECAPITATED, KAMPFAR, etc.), and his creative thoughts led us to choose this particular track. The musical and lyrical themes throughout the song represent the band’s contrasting sides, and this was interpreted with grace by Mr. Halerz. It is indeed a visual concretization of a band that often veers off into the abstract, and a significantly different, and fascinating, way to experience a KRAKOW song”.
Formed in the fall of 2005, KRAKOW ‘s lineup consists of experienced musicians whose skills are beyond doubt, and includes Kjartan Grønhaug on guitars, René Misje on guitars and vocals, bassist and vocalist Frode Kilvik (AETERNUS, VITHR, GRAVDAL) and Ask Ty Ulvhedin Arctander (KAMPFAR, HADES ALMIGHTY) on drums. “amaran”, the follow up up to 2012’s much praised sophomore album “diin”, was produced by long-time collaborator Iver Sandøy at Solslottet and Duper Studio, with artwork by Thomas Hooper . According to the band, its making was “a journey, never easy, but always thrilling”.

MISTUR fans have waited a long for the follow up to the band’s critically acclaimed 2009 debut “Attende”, but that wait is finally over, with Dark Essence Records announcing that the new album, “In Memoriam”, will hit the streets on the 29th April.
Having already debuted the opening track from the album (which can be heard at http://mistur.bandcamp.com/track/downfall ) MISTUR have today revealed a second track in the form of a lyric video. The video by Marte Ø Kornerud for the track “Distant Peaks” includes Cover Art & Portraits by Bjarne Egge, and Nature Photography by Marte and Liv Ø Kornerud, and is currently streaming exclusively on the following:
Recorded at the Conclave & Earshot Studios in Bergen, and in the band’s private studio, “In Memoriam” was produced by MISTUR main man Espen Bakketeig and mixed by Bjørnar E. Nilsen. The album bears all the hallmarks of MISTUR’s special brand of Sognametal, this time with longer, more epic songs, complex layered arrangements, clever melodies and a touch of progressive elements, whilst never losing the unique Sognametal style that lies at the very heart of the band.

Formed in 2004 by Espen Bakketeig (VREID (live), ex- SIGTYR) on Synths, Vocals and Programming and Andre Raunehaug (EMANCER, ex-SIGTYR) on Guitar, today’s lineup also includes Oliver Øien on Vocals, Stian Bakketeig (VREID, ex WINDIR, ex COR SCORPII) on Guitar, Ole Hartvigsen (EMANCER, KAMPFAR) on Bass, and Tomas Myklebust (EMANCER (live), VREID (live), GALAR) on Drums.

Norwegian Black Metal veterans RAGNAROK are streaming their upcoming eighth full-length album “Psychopathology” in its entirety ahead of its release on the 25th March. The album, which is being streamed exclusively by Terrorizer magazine can be heard at http://www.terrorizer.com/news/ragnarok-stream-new-album-psychopathology
RAGNAROK guitarist Bolverk had this to say about the album:
“The new Ragnarok album follows in the footsteps of its predecessor ‘Malediction’. A mix of old Ragnarok and newer inspiration. The title of the album is ‘Psychopathology’, a term which in short means to dissect someone’s mind. A couple of lines of text from the title track are: “I’m inside your mind. I dissect your soul,” and one of the points of the lyrics is that sometimes the cure is worse than the disease. This is by no means a concept album, but most of the lyrics can be associated with madness or deviation in some form or another. To make it very brief: ‘Dominance and Submission’ is about sadomasochism. ‘The Eighth of the Seven Plagues’ and ‘Heretic’ are about religion. ‘Where Dreams go to Die’ is about madness. ‘Lies’ and ‘I Hate’ are pretty self-explanatory. ‘Into the Abyss’ is about the dark path that most of us are on. ‘Infernal Majesty’ is a tribute to our master. ‘Blood’ is about sacrifice. ‘My Creator’ has some very personal lyrics written by Jontho, while the other lyrics are written by (myself) Bolverk”.
The eleven-track album was recorded at the Endarker Studio in Sweden with MARDUK bassist Devo at the helm and is the first time that founder Jontho, one of Norwegian Black Metal’s most recognizable drummers, is not to be found behind the drumkit. In a surprise announcement last year, Jontho took up the mantle of frontman, and relinquished his drummer role to DAUDEN’s Malignant . On guitars is RAGNAROK stalwart Bolverk, whilst bassist DezeptiCunt makes his final appearance with the band.

In a statement issued today, SHINING founder and frontman Niklas Kvarforth confirmed that the band had reached an agreement with former label, Spinefarm Records, that would see the label re-releasing three of SHINING’s recordings, which, according to Kvarforth, “have all been unavailable for a few years due to several “inconvenient” matters”.
The frontman went on to say: “SHINING’s seventh full-length album “VII / Född Förlorare” and the “Lots Of Girls Gonna Get Hurt” EP will both appear in CD and Limited Edition vinyl formats, with the vinyl formats having one additional track each.
“But the best news of all is that “Redefining Darkness” will once again be available to those who missed out on its short-lived presence on the record market. The album will be available in both deluxe DIGIPAK and VINYL editions”.
The deluxe digipak edition of “Redefining Darkness”, and the vinyl editions of all three of the re-releases, have been re-mastered by Andy La Rocque at the Sonic Train Studios, and are now available to pre-order, along with new merchandise and bundles from www.shininglegions.com

With a new album in the works, a brand new lineup and a return to the live scene, veteran UK Black Metallers HEATHEN DEITY have hit the ground running after a hiatus that lasted just over a decade. If that wasn’t enough they have also kicked off 2016 with an appearance on the Official NARGAROTH tribute, covering the track “Karmageddon”, and have three tracks from their “For the Glory of Satan” release featured on the Andy Horry documentary “British Black Metal: The Extreme Underground”.

HEATHEN DEITY was formed in 1998 by frontman and bassist Dagon, with the intention of expressing the true essence of English Black Metal by creating a sound that encompasses the ideals of raw black metal, and interspersing it with melodic instrumentals with a strong “folk” feel that hearkens back to England’s past. The band went on to release two demos and the seven-track EP “For the Glory of Satan” and carved themselves a niche in the UK’s live scene before being forced to take a break in 2004.
Remaining with Dagon in the new lineup is original member Azrael on guitars, whilst new addition Xjort will become the HEATHEN DEITY’s full-time drummer, both in the studio and live. The band is currently looking at bringing in a rhythm guitar and bassist for live duties, ready for their stage comeback which will take place in October at the Blackwood Gathering, which takes place in the forest on the shores of Lake Windermere in Cumbria.

What made Dagon decide to bring back the band after such a long time? “I had been busy with day to day things and with my solo project FROSTWORK, whilst Azrael was busy with ETHEREAL FOREST and his various projects, and although we’d been talking about it for a long time, we could never find the time to get together to concentrate on HEATHEN DEITY until now” commented Dagon.
“Would you believe that we started working on the new album in 2002 and didn’t pick it up again until 2014. As you can imagine, with the passage of time, we are looking at those songs from a completely different perspective now, and we have re-worked and updated them to reflect where we find ourselves both musically and philosophically at this moment in time. We also intend to include newly written material, as well as some of the songs we performed live back in the day, songs that never appeared on any of our releases. We see these songs as marking the end of one chapter of HEATHEN DEITY, whilst the new material will herald a new beginning”.
Xjort is currently laying down the drum tracks, and as soon as they are finished Azrael and Dagon will do their part on guitars and bass respectively, before Dagon starts to record vocals. The album will be mixed and mastered by Jonny Maudling (KULL, ex BAL-SAGOTH) at his Waylands Forge Studios in Sheffield. Maudling and Dagon are long-time collaborators, having previously worked together, and the band feels that Maudling is the ideal person to help HEATHEN DEITY achieve the sound and atmosphere they want for the album.
Norwegian Black Metallers SVARTELDER, whose lineup comprises members of CARPATHIAN FOREST, NORDJEVEL, IN THE WOODS, DEN SAAKALDTE, PANTHEON I, OLD FOREST and DOEDSVANGR, have released details of what will be the band’s debut full length album. Titled “Pyres” and set for release on Dusktone in April of this year, the six-track album will be available as a digipack CD , as well as a Limited Edition A5 Digi CD limited to 100 copies, and a 300 copy Limited Edition vinyl.

Recorded in Norway at the Woodscave Studio. and mastered by WSL Studio in France, “Pyres” is the follow up to SVARTELDER’s “Askebundet” EP, which hit the streets last year, also on Dusktone.
Aside from founder and frontman Doedsadmiral SVARTELDER’s lineup comprises of Maletoth on bass and guitars, AK-47 on drums, and Kobold on keys. There is no doubt that the band’s sound is firmly rooted in black metal, but SVARTELDER’s strength lies in the fact that not only is its lineup vastly experienced, it is also able to draw that experience from a variety of different musical backgrounds and influences. And this is something that allows the band to mix different elements together, bringing a fresher, more varied, approach to the overall sound.

Dark Essence Records have today announced that they have added Norwegian Alternative Metallers MADDER MORTEM to their roster. The label is set to release the band’s sixth full length album, titled “Red In Tooth And Claw”, later this year, on a date as yet to be announced. As a taste of what fans can expect, MADDER MORTEM have put together a teaser of some of the songs from “Red In Tooth And Claw”, which can be heard at http://www.maddermortem.com/mp3/teasers/MM_RITAC_Teaser_01.mp3
Formed in 1993, originally under the name of Mystery Tribe, MADDER MORTEM’s music, with its hauntingly beautiful vocals by Agnete M. Kirkevaag, is atmospheric and melodic, with a very definite progressive leaning, but at the same time the band can show an underlying aggression that gives their sound a harder, more driven edge than one might expect. Aside from Agnete, MADDER MORTEM’s five-member lineup includes BP. M. Kirkevaag on guitar & vocals, Richard Wikstrand on guitars, Tormod L. Moseng on bass and Mads Solås on drums.
